PMID- 27477576 OWN - NLM STAT- MEDLINE DCOM- 20170330 LR - 20171012 IS - 1882-0654 (Electronic) IS - 0009-918X (Linking) VI - 56 IP - 8 DP - 2016 Aug 31 TI - [Guillan-Barre syndrome following scrub typus: two case reports]. PG - 577-9 LID - 10.5692/clinicalneurol.cn-000864 [doi] AB - Case 1: A 66-year-old man was admitted because of progressive gait disturbance and dysphagia after developing red rash. He was diagnosed as Guillain-Barre syndrome (GBS) and treated by intravenous immunoglobulin therapy (IVIg). Two weeks later, he could swallow and walk without any abnormalities. Case 2: A 58-year-old woman was admitted because of gait disturbance, bilateral peripheral facial nerve palsies, and respiratory failure one week after developing fever and rash. She was diagnosed as GBS and treated with IVIg. She underwent mechanical ventilation, while she could wean off it one month later and her limb strengths improved. We confirmed both patients had scrub typhus by serological studies. Peripheral neuropathy is one of the complications of scrub typhus. In addition, this disease sometimes leads to severe GBS. GBS should be included in differential diagnosis when peripheral neuropathies develop in the course of treating scrub typhus, and we should keep in mind that scrub typhus is one of the causes of GBS.
